Bulgaria Launches ‘Traditional’ Census

  • Rating12345

The classic census kicked off 8 am Thursday in Bulgaria, after over three million people took part in the first ever online census in the country. The traditional census will continue until 8 pm on February 28. It will include 40,000 census takers. On average, one census taker is expected to visit about 200-250 people and 80 households.
